Frequently Asked Questions
How do I connect my Roku TV to the TV Remote Control for Roku TV app for the first time?
Open the app, tap 'Connect,' and select your Roku TV from the list. Ensure both devices are on the same Wi-Fi network for a successful connection.
Is this app compatible with all Roku devices and brands?
Yes, it works with all Roku models, including Streaming Stick, Ultra, and favorite brands like TCL, Hisense, and Sharp.
How can I cast videos or photos from my phone to my Roku TV?
Select the media in the app, tap 'Cast,' and choose your Roku device. Make sure your phone and TV are connected to the same Wi-Fi for smooth casting.
What media formats does the app support for casting?
It supports mp4, m3u8, and hls formats, allowing high-quality Full HD and 4K streaming from various websites and local files.
Can I control my Roku TV using this app's remote features?
Absolutely. The app functions as a comprehensive remote, enabling you to navigate apps, adjust volume, change channels, and tweak settings directly from your phone.
How do I set up the app to control multiple Roku TVs in my home?
Connect each device individually by tapping 'Connect' in the app for each Roku device. Assign unique controls if desired for easy management.
Is there a cost or subscription fee for using this app?
The app is free to download and use. However, some advanced features or ad-free experience may require in-app purchases or a premium upgrade.
Can I stream protected content from services like Netflix through the app?
No, the app only streams unprotected media files and web videos. DRM-protected streaming services like Netflix are not supported.
What should I do if the app fails to detect my Roku TV?
Restart the app and ensure your devices are on the same Wi-Fi network. If needed, restart your Roku TV and try again.
How do I update the app to access the latest features?
Visit the Google Play Store, search for the app, and tap 'Update' if an update is available. Keeping the app current ensures optimal performance.
